Beautiful souls, welcome to Truth Telling Tuesday, a space to speak honestly, honor complexity, and remember that healing is a deeply personal process.

There was a time when I thought healing meant arriving. That peace would come once I checked all the right boxes. But over time, I learned that healing isn't a destination. It's a rhythm. Each of us moves to our own tempo, guided by what our soul is ready to face.

The Sacred Solo Path

If you've ever felt alone on your journey, know that you are not disconnected. You are walking the exact path meant for your growth.

For years, I walked alone. I thought no one could understand the pain of rebuilding after loss. Or the quiet prayers whispered in empty rooms. But that solitude became sacred. It taught me to trust God's timing even when it made no sense.

Healing asks us to honor both where we are and where others stand. Comparison steals compassion. Pressure disrupts progress. The work is not about catching up but showing up, honestly and with gentle self-acceptance.

"Each heart knows its own bitterness, and no one else can fully share its joy."
Proverbs 14:10

As we honor our own process, let's also remember that we are not meant to carry everything alone. "Carry each other's burdens, and in this way you will fulfill the law of Christ" (Galatians 6:2). There is power in both the solo journey and the sacred community that holds us.

A Gentle Practice for This Week

Here's a simple way to honor your tempo this week: Each morning, place your hand on your heart and ask, "What does my soul need today?" Listen without judgment. Maybe it's rest. Maybe it's movement. Maybe it's permission to feel without fixing. Trust what comes up, and give yourself grace to honor it.
